FEM MeshRegion/pl: Difference between revisions

From FreeCAD Documentation
(Created page with "{{Docnav |Warstwa graniczna siatki MES |Grupa siatki MES |MES |IconL=FEM_MeshBoundaryLayer.svg |IconR=FEM_MeshGroup.svg |IconC=Workbench_FEM.svg }}")
No edit summary
 
(34 intermediate revisions by 3 users not shown)
Line 4: Line 4:
|[[FEM_MeshBoundaryLayer/pl|Warstwa graniczna siatki MES]]
|[[FEM_MeshBoundaryLayer/pl|Warstwa graniczna siatki MES]]
|[[FEM_MeshGroup/pl|Grupa siatki MES]]
|[[FEM_MeshGroup/pl|Grupa siatki MES]]
|[[FEM_Workbench/pl|MES]]
|[[FEM_Workbench/pl|środowisko pracy MES]]
|IconL=FEM_MeshBoundaryLayer.svg
|IconL=FEM_MeshBoundaryLayer.svg
|IconR=FEM_MeshGroup.svg
|IconR=FEM_MeshGroup.svg
Line 10: Line 10:
}}
}}


{{GuiCommand
{{GuiCommand/pl
|Name=FEM MeshRegion
|Name=FEM MeshRegion
|Name/pl=MES Ulepsz ...
|MenuLocation=MeshFEM mesh region
|MenuLocation=SiatkaMES Ulepsz
|Workbenches=[[FEM_Workbench|FEM]]
|Workbenches=[[FEM_Workbench/pl|MES]]
|SeeAlso=[[FEM_tutorial|FEM tutorial]]
|SeeAlso=[[FEM_tutorial/pl|Poradnik MES]]
}}
}}


==Description==
<span id="Description"></span>
==Opis==


Umożliwia utworzenie zlokalizowanego zestawu parametrów tworzenia siatki poprzez wskazanie obiektów ''(wierzchołek, krawędź, ściana)'' i przypisanie do nich parametrów. Jest to szczególnie przydatne do zagęszczania siatek w obszarach zainteresowania lub obszarach gdzie solver generuje silne gradienty zmiennych. Przykładowo, można skorzystać z tego narzędzia do zagęszczenia siatki w miejscach koncentracji naprężeń ''(ostre krawędzie, otwory, karby itd.)'' w analizie mechanicznej lub w przewężeniach w analizach przepływów.
FEM MeshRegion enables the user to set a localized set of meshing parameters by selecting a set of elements (Vertex, Edge, Face) and applying the parameters to it. It is especially useful for refining meshes in areas of interest or areas where the solver will generate a stronger gradient of a variable. For example, it can be used to refine the mesh around stress-risers (sharp edges, holes, notches, ...) in mechanical analysis, or at areas of contraction in a fluid flow.


Lokalne zagęszczanie siatki ma tę zaletę, że umożliwia dokładne obliczenia tam, gdzie są potrzebne, pozostawiając rzadszą globalną siatkę, co znacząco skraca czas obliczeń przy zachowaniu dokładności wyników.
Refining the mesh has the advantage of enabling accurate simulation where needed, while allowing coarser mesh in the wider domain, thus drastically optimizing the computation time while maintaining meaningful solutions output.


==Usage==
<span id="Usage"></span>
==Użycie==


# Aby skorzystać z tej funkcji, potrzebna jest [[Image:FEM_MeshGmshFromShape.svg|32px]] [[FEM_MeshGmshFromShape/pl|siatka wygenerowana przez Gmsh]]. Zaznacz obiekt siatki w drzewie modelu i wciśnij przycisk {{Button|[[Image:FEM_MeshRegion.svg|32px]] [[FEM_MeshRegion/pl|Zagęszczenie siatki MES]]}} lub skorzystaj z opcji {{MenuCommand|Siatka → [[Image:FEM_MeshRegion.svg|32px]] Zagęszczenie siatki MES}} w menu.
# To enable the function a mesh must be first provided [[Image:FEM_MeshGmshFromShape.svg|32px]] [[FEM_MeshGmshFromShape|FEM mesh from shape by Gmsh]].
# Wciśnij przycisk {{Button|Dodaj}} i wybierz jeden lub więcej obiektów typu ściana, krawędź lub wierzchołek w [[3D_view/pl|widoku 3D]] aby zastosować na nich zagęszczenie siatki. Wybrane obiekty pojawią się na liście. Tryb wyboru można również zmienić na ''Bryła''.
#* Select the Mesh object in the Model Tree and press the {{Button|[[Image:FEM_MeshRegion.svg|32px]] [[FEM_MeshRegion|FEM mesh region]]}} button.
# Wprowadź maksymalny rozmiar elementu dla obszaru.
#* Select the Mesh object in the Model Tree and select the {{MenuCommand|Mesh → [[Image:FEM_MeshRegion.svg|32px]] FEM mesh region}} option from the menu.
# Wciśnij przycisk {{Button|OK}}.
# Edit the maximum element size for the region.
# Zamknij okno dialogowe.
# Click the {{Button|OK}} button.
#: Rezultat: Powinieneś teraz widzieć nowy obiekt {{incode|FEMMeshRegion}} pod obiektem {{incode|FEMMeshGMSH}} ''(zobacz przykład #3 poniżej)'' w aktywnym kontenerze analizy.
# Close the task.
# Dwukrotnie kliknij na obiekcie {{incode|FEMMeshGMSH}} w drzewie modelu i wciśnij przycisk {{Button|Zastosuj}} aby wymusić ponowne przeliczenie siatki.
#: Result: You now should see a new {{incode|FEMMeshRegion}} object under the {{incode|FEMMeshGMSH}} object (see example #3 below) in your active analysis container.
# Zamknij okno dialogowe.
# Double-click on the {{incode|FEMMeshGMSH}} parent object in your Model Tree and press {{Button|Apply}} to force a mesh recalculation.
# Close the task.


Po utworzeniu siatki można edytować jej właściwości przy pomocy [[Property_editor/pl|edytora właściwości]]. Po zmianie właściwości należy ponownie otworzyć okno dialogowe Gmsh i wcisnąć przycisk {{Button|Zastosuj}} ''(można zostawić okno dialogowe otwarte podczas zmieniana właściwości)''.
After the mesh has been created, you can change its properties using the [[Property_editor|property editor]]. After you change a property, you must reopen the Gmsh dialog again and click the {{Button|Apply}} button (you can leave the dialog open while changing properties).


Możesz utworzyć tyle różnych obszarów siatki, ile potrzeba.
You can create as many different mesh regions as needed.


<span id="Visual_examples"></span>
==Visual examples==
==Przykłady wizualne==


[[File:FEMMeshRegion_Example1.png|300px|]]
[[File:FEMMeshRegion_Example1.png|300px|]]
{{Caption|Example 1: The initial coarse FEM Mesh by GMSH}}
{{Caption|Przykład 1: Początkowa rzadka siatka Gmsh.}}




[[File:FEMMeshRegion_Example2.png|300px]]
[[File:FEMMeshRegion_Example2.png|300px]]
{{Caption|Przykład 2: Po zastosowaniu zagęszczenia siatki przy pomoc dwóch obszarów siatki, większy otwór jest zagęszczony do maksymalnego rozmiaru elementu 3 mm, zaś mniejszy do rozmiaru 1 mm.}}
{{Caption|Example 2: After applying a Mesh refinement using two FEM Mesh Region, the large hole is refined to a maximum element size of 3 mm, the smaller hole is refined to 1 mm}}


[[File:FEMMeshRegion_Example3.png|300px]]
[[File:FEMMeshRegion_Example3.png|300px]]
{{Caption|Example 3: A simple example of the resulting Model Tree}}
{{Caption|Przykład 3: Prosty przykład rezultatu w drzewie modelu.}}


==Notes==
<span id="Notes"></span>
==Uwagi==


The order in which the regions are shown in [[Tree view|Tree view]] could change the mesh result. See this [https://forum.freecadweb.org/viewtopic.php?f=18&t=41955 forum thread].
Kolejność, w której obszary pokazywane w [[Tree view/pl|widoku drzewa]] może wpłynąć na uzyskaną siatkę. Więcej informacji można znaleźć [https://forum.freecadweb.org/viewtopic.php?f=18&t=41955 w tym wątku na forum].


==Related==
<span id="Related"></span>
==Powiązane==

* "Mesh Regions for a Better Analysis" - poradnik wideo autorstwa ([https://www.youtube.com/watch?v=X5RVe2SDPvw Joko Engineering])


* "Mesh Regions for a Better Analysis" - Video Tutorial by Joko Engineering ([https://www.youtube.com/watch?v=X5RVe2SDPvw link])


{{Docnav
{{Docnav
|[[FEM_MeshBoundaryLayer|FEM mesh boundary layer]]
|[[FEM_MeshBoundaryLayer/pl|Warstwa graniczna siatki MES]]
|[[FEM_MeshGroup|FEM mesh group]]
|[[FEM_MeshGroup/pl|Grupa siatki MES]]
|[[FEM_Workbench|FEM]]
|[[FEM_Workbench/pl|środowisko pracy MES]]
|IconL=FEM_MeshBoundaryLayer.svg
|IconL=FEM_MeshBoundaryLayer.svg
|IconR=FEM_MeshGroup.svg
|IconR=FEM_MeshGroup.svg
Line 70: Line 76:
{{FEM Tools navi{{#translation:}}}}
{{FEM Tools navi{{#translation:}}}}
{{Userdocnavi{{#translation:}}}}
{{Userdocnavi{{#translation:}}}}
{{clear}}

Latest revision as of 18:18, 26 March 2024

MES Ulepsz ...

Lokalizacja w menu
Siatka → MES Ulepsz
Środowisko pracy
MES
Domyślny skrót
brak
Wprowadzono w wersji
-
Zobacz także
Poradnik MES

Opis

Umożliwia utworzenie zlokalizowanego zestawu parametrów tworzenia siatki poprzez wskazanie obiektów (wierzchołek, krawędź, ściana) i przypisanie do nich parametrów. Jest to szczególnie przydatne do zagęszczania siatek w obszarach zainteresowania lub obszarach gdzie solver generuje silne gradienty zmiennych. Przykładowo, można skorzystać z tego narzędzia do zagęszczenia siatki w miejscach koncentracji naprężeń (ostre krawędzie, otwory, karby itd.) w analizie mechanicznej lub w przewężeniach w analizach przepływów.

Lokalne zagęszczanie siatki ma tę zaletę, że umożliwia dokładne obliczenia tam, gdzie są potrzebne, pozostawiając rzadszą globalną siatkę, co znacząco skraca czas obliczeń przy zachowaniu dokładności wyników.

Użycie

  1. Aby skorzystać z tej funkcji, potrzebna jest siatka wygenerowana przez Gmsh. Zaznacz obiekt siatki w drzewie modelu i wciśnij przycisk Zagęszczenie siatki MES lub skorzystaj z opcji Siatka → Zagęszczenie siatki MES w menu.
  2. Wciśnij przycisk Dodaj i wybierz jeden lub więcej obiektów typu ściana, krawędź lub wierzchołek w widoku 3D aby zastosować na nich zagęszczenie siatki. Wybrane obiekty pojawią się na liście. Tryb wyboru można również zmienić na Bryła.
  3. Wprowadź maksymalny rozmiar elementu dla obszaru.
  4. Wciśnij przycisk OK.
  5. Zamknij okno dialogowe.
    Rezultat: Powinieneś teraz widzieć nowy obiekt FEMMeshRegion pod obiektem FEMMeshGMSH (zobacz przykład #3 poniżej) w aktywnym kontenerze analizy.
  6. Dwukrotnie kliknij na obiekcie FEMMeshGMSH w drzewie modelu i wciśnij przycisk Zastosuj aby wymusić ponowne przeliczenie siatki.
  7. Zamknij okno dialogowe.

Po utworzeniu siatki można edytować jej właściwości przy pomocy edytora właściwości. Po zmianie właściwości należy ponownie otworzyć okno dialogowe Gmsh i wcisnąć przycisk Zastosuj (można zostawić okno dialogowe otwarte podczas zmieniana właściwości).

Możesz utworzyć tyle różnych obszarów siatki, ile potrzeba.

Przykłady wizualne

Przykład 1: Początkowa rzadka siatka Gmsh.


Przykład 2: Po zastosowaniu zagęszczenia siatki przy pomoc dwóch obszarów siatki, większy otwór jest zagęszczony do maksymalnego rozmiaru elementu 3 mm, zaś mniejszy do rozmiaru 1 mm.

Przykład 3: Prosty przykład rezultatu w drzewie modelu.

Uwagi

Kolejność, w której obszary są pokazywane w widoku drzewa może wpłynąć na uzyskaną siatkę. Więcej informacji można znaleźć w tym wątku na forum.

Powiązane

  • "Mesh Regions for a Better Analysis" - poradnik wideo autorstwa (Joko Engineering)